Bernard Van Der Vyver

Burton Upon Trent - Staffordshire - United Kingdom bvdv9075@gmail.com

Adaptable Self-Taught Developer | Full-Stack Proficiency | Dynamic Web Applications | Python, Django, JavaScript, Web Scraping, Grafana


Experience

Operations Developer

A.I Global Media

Designed and implemented automated solutions using Python to optimize and streamline daily operational processes. Developed visually compelling designs for trophies, awards, and certificates by leveraging automation tools and scripting techniques. Collaborated with cross-functional teams to gather requirements, align on business objectives, and deliver tailored solutions. Utilized web scraping techniques to collect, extract, and organize data critical to the development of company portfolios. Performed rigorous testing and debugging to ensure the accuracy, stability, and reliability of automated workflows. Created comprehensive documentation for workflows, processes, and codebases to support knowledge sharing and long-term maintainability.

October 2019 - January 2020

Application Developer

Eliga Services

Developed and maintained scalable web applications for financial institutions using Django, Django CMS, Docker, PostgreSQL, gitHub and Bitbucket. Collaborated with cross-functional teams to gather requirements, implement new features, and integrate third-party APIs. Focused on writing clean, maintainable code, optimizing performance, and ensuring code quality through reviews and testing. Actively stayed updated on Django best practices and web development trends.

January 2020 - October 2022

Software Developer

Brand Nudge

Built and maintained robust Python-based web scrapers to collect structured data from e-commerce websites. Developed monitoring tools to ensure the reliability and consistency of daily data collection, integrating with AWS infrastructure and PostgreSQL databases. Leveraged Grafana for performance tracking and alerting. Contributed to market analysis, competitor research, and pricing strategies by delivering accurate and timely data to support business decision-making.

January 2023 - Current

Developer

Transaction Capital Recoveries

Developed responsive and user-friendly web interfaces using Django, Bootstrap, and jQuery, delivering seamless user experiences across multiple devices. Collaborated closely with back-end developers to integrate front-end components with Django-based views and templates. Utilized SQL Server for data retrieval and dynamic content rendering, ensuring efficient interaction between the front-end and database layers. Implemented and maintained CI/CD pipelines using Jenkins to automate build, test, and deployment processes, resulting in faster release cycles and improved development efficiency. Focused on writing clean, maintainable front-end code while adhering to best practices in web development and version control.

April 2018 - October 2020

SME

UCS Technology Services

Provided product support and technical expertise to major oil companies including Shell, Total, and BP in the design and implementation of point-of-sale (POS) solutions. Collaborated with clients to understand business requirements and tailor POS products to meet operational needs. Designed and developed web applications used by service desks to streamline support processes and improve service efficiency.

October 2008 - March 2018

Education

EC-Council Certified Network Defender

Torque IT, South Africa
2019

EC-Council Certified Ethical Hacker

Torque IT, South Africa
2019

ITIL Foundation

Fox I.T, South Africa
2013

NAMOS Compact

Wincor Nixdorf, Germany
2011

[JK0-011] E2C Linux+ [XK0-002] Linux+

CTU Training Solutions, South Africa
2010

Skills

Programming Languages & Tools
  • Selenium

  • Python

  • HTML5

  • Postgres

  • Linux

  • Javascript

  • Docker

  • Raspberry Pi

  • IoT Devices

  • AWS Web Services

Workflow
  • Contributing unit-tests to accompany all dev work
  • Agile Development & Scrum
  • Peer code reviews
  • Supporting QA's with testing plans

Interests

Outside of work, I value quality time with my wife and our eight-year-old son. I'm especially looking forward to the day we can start building robots and droids together—a perfect blend of family and tech.

I believe that being a developer is more than just a job—it's a passion. I strive to write code every day, continuously sharpening my skills and exploring new ideas. I'm particularly enthusiastic about home automation within Home Assistant and microcontrollers, where I enjoy experimenting and building smart solutions.


Projects

Maleficent-Pumpkin

A cool little Halloween pumpkin idea with color changing eye, motion sensors and spooky sounds

Personal Profile App

A single page application for online portfolios developed in Django, Bootstrap and Docker